i have been dosing bulk reef supply kalk for the past few weeks and so far... i love it! my dkh has stayed above 11 and my calcium has remained above 450 for every test. I use roughly 1 tbs per gallon and dissolve it with 1/3 cups of vinegar. and dose it to the tank via ato system. my top off water usually lasts me like 1.5-2 weeks it seems ( never really looked to see how long it lasts). anyways, my question is about a white film that forms on top of my top off water. anyone know if thats something that just forms from the use of kalk and the water sitting there for a while or is that something that i should be worried about?
 
It just forms by itself. Its actually a good thing because you dont want your kalk mix being exposed to air. It will reduce its effectiveness over a shorter period of time than you might think. The crust helps prevent air contact and makes your mix last longer. Do not disturb it, do not repeatedly stir your kalk. Mix it once and leave it.
